SHARKS WIN! Men’s Tennis Beats Binghamton, 4-3

BETHPAGE, N.Y. – The LIU men's tennis team eked out a win at home Saturday evening, beating Binghamton, 4-3. The Sharks won the doubles point before taking a thriller in singles.

"Our goal was to bring a lot of composure and good energy to today's match, and it worked out really well," head coach Jan Griga said. "It was a really solid turnaround from yesterday's match, where everything that could go against us somehow did. Getting on the board early with the doubles point was key, as it allowed us to carry that energy straight into singles. A solid win today."
 
SHARK BITES
  • Philip Hilble and Sergio Fernandez Romera had a quick win at No. 3 doubles, 6-2, and LIU also won at No.1, where Ben Brandherm and Danila Ishchanka won, 7-6 (12-10).
  • After Brandherm got a walk over win at No.1 singles, Ferandez Romera made it 3-1 Sharks win his straight set win at No. 3, 6-0, 6-4.
  • Binghamton closed the lead to 3-2, but Alessandro D'Anna clinched the win for LIU at No.5, where he beat Adi Ben-Ari, 7-5, 6-0.
 
LIU 4, Binghamton 3

Doubles
1. Ben Brandherm/Danila Ishchanka (LIU) def. J Roe Flannelly/Kyle Weekes (BING) 7-6 (12-10)
2. Courage Crawford/Anshumat Srivastava (BING) def. Guilherme De Medeiros/Akhilendran Indrabalan (LIU) 7-5
3. Philip Hilble/Sergio Fernandez Romera (LIU) def. Adi Ben-Ari/Shourya Verma (BING) 6-2
 
Singles
1. Ben Brandherm (LIU) def. Shourya Verma (BING) 3-0, retired
2. Kyle Weekes (BING) def. Danila Ishchanka (LIU) 6-1, 6-3
3. Sergio Fernandez Romera (LIU) def. J Roe Flannelly (BING) 6-0, 6-4
4. Anshumat Srivastava (BING) def. Akhilendran Indrabalan (LIU) 4-6, 6-2, 10-8
5. Alessandro D'Anna (LIU) def. Adi Ben-Ari (BING) 7-5, 6-0
6. Courage Crawford (BING) def. Philip Hilble (LIU) 7-5, 6-3
 
Order of finish: Doubles (1,2,3); Singles (1,2,3,6,5,4)
